Scheduling in Laurel Mountain Park, PA

For various DOT drug or alcohol tests in Laurel Mountain Park, PA, our local scheduling team is reachable at (800) 221-4291. Alternatively, leverage our online express registration system for scheduling by selecting a test and completing the Donor Information/Registration Section online. Make sure to register before visiting the test center.

Input your zip code for the nearest DOT testing centers in Laurel Mountain Park, PA. A donor pass with your local center's address, operation hours, and instructions will be emailed to you. Present this pass, on paper or digitally, at the center. No appointment is generally necessary, but donor details and payment are needed at registration.

SAMHSA-certification endorses our laboratories, while results are verified by our in-house Medical Review Officers (MROs) to ensure accuracy.
